Ready to step up? This is a chance to join a growing food manufacturing business that has made real investment in its people, training, and operational standards across its sites.

We’re working with a large, value-added processing facility looking to appoint an experienced Butchery Manager to lead from the front and set the standard on the shop floor.

The role
  • Lead and develop a high-performing butchery team
  • Drive improvements in yield, waste, labour efficiency, and quality
  • Maintain the highest standards across food safety, health & safety, and compliance
  • Coach teams through hands-on leadership and strong knife skills
  • Monitor KPIs and ensure adherence to product specifications and traceability
About you
  • Experienced Butchery Manager / Senior Supervisor within food or meat processing
  • Strong people leader with a hands-on, floor-based approach
  • Excellent attention to detail and numeracy skills
  • Food Hygiene Level 3 & HACCP certified
  • Fluent English (essential for safety and traceability)
What’s on offer
  • Join a business genuinely investing in people and standards
  • Opportunity to make a visible impact across the operation
  • Relocation support available for the right candidate
